CUSTOMER-CONCENTRATION RISK — Managers Only

Sales leads should note that the Fenwright account now represents over a third of annual revenue at Solvenna Systems. Any contraction in their ordering would materially affect forecasts. Diversification targets have been set for the coming two quarters, with emphasis on mid-market prospects in the Talbourne region. The related plan is set out in the confidential note below.

board note of kadug-tawig: Only 5 of the 100 pilot accounts renewed Oliath, so a churn review is set for April 15.

Brightstall kiosk watchdog runbook. If the watchdog restarts the app more than three times in ten minutes, it enters safe mode and shows the maintenance screen. Do not power-cycle the kiosk; that resets the crash counter and hides evidence. Pull logs first. Recovery steps and log locations are on the page below.

operations page: https://confluence.lumicsys.internal/projects/display/projects/display

Subject: Stale-branch cleanup bot — release 0.9 for security review

Hi all — the Brambleshear cleanup bot ships this week with the scoped-token change the security review requested. The bot now deletes only branches older than ninety days with zero open reviews, and every deletion is logged to the Wrenfold audit stream before execution, not after. Dry-run output from the Pinloch staging org is attached to the tracking ticket. Please verify the audit entries against the release, whose build token appears below.

pipeline stamp: htk31_3c6b63a1fd55b8745625d3b6ce9c5fc

Leadership Review Briefing — Finance Team

Topic: inventory write-down, Fenwick Optics. Obsolete Vanta-2 lens stock at the Drells warehouse will be written down this quarter; estimated impact is 3% of carrying inventory value. Root cause: delayed model transition. Auditors notified. Recognition timing matters given what follows below.

internal memo for tagef-hadup: Gross margin on Ulaath came in at 15 percent against a plan of 5 percent. Only 7 of the 120 pilot accounts renewed Ulaath, so a churn review is set for October 15.